I just got a pair of HKS GT2530's rebuilt with Garrett parts. I know that HKS put the oil restrictors in from the factory, but i've read that Garrett don't.

Garrett do, any Ball Bearing turbo correctly built/assembled will have an internal restrictor on the cartridge itself.

You cant see that till you pull it apart though. The pics you have an external ones.

I know the Garrett GT30XX series was a .8mm (if memory serves me correct) :(

And that was 2 years ago when i had it, so Garrett were doing it back then for sure.

Being Garrett make the HKS turbos aswell, i dont believe you have an issue.

They dont actually "put" them in.

If you saw the inside of the cartridge you would know what i mean, its on the actual bearing housing itself... so its like that from the production line.

If you look at your second picture you can see the restrictor in the oil inlet hole . Its the hollow mushroom shaped gadget that needs an inverted flare fitting . All these GT25 BB centre sections have them , actually its the stem of the restrictor that does fore and aft location of the bearing pack itself . If its not there the turbine and compressor try to shunt backwards and forwards depending on which side has the greatest thrust load at the time driving its opposite wheel into its housing - not good .

I guess two restrictors can't hurt but I'd rather have the one only in the turbo because it has unrestricted flow to within a couple of cm of the bearings .

    • Don't even try to run it on the stock ECU if you're going to have the boost controller bring boost above ~10 psi. I've already told you that. If you use the Nistune ECU, you will need to CAREFULLY read the available documentation for Neo tuning, and read some threads on the Nistune forums, to discover the various things you have to do to prevent the ECU from going bananas when the boost is too high. The is a table associated with th boost sensor that must be modified to prevent it from shitting the bed. This is just one of the things that you will need to do to the tune in Nistune, because the Neo turbo ECU will be expecting to see a number of things (such as the TCS) that are not there, and you have to block the DTCs on those. It is totally not surprising to me that you are having the problems that you are, but the solutions to these problems have been known for >15 years. So just get it done.
